BlockBeats News, December 17 — According to DefiLlama data, over the past 24 hours, activity among leading platforms in the mainstream Perp DEX has cooled down. Lighter’s trading volume has rebounded to the top spot, with Aster and Hyperliquid following. Meanwhile, most platforms maintain high open interest, indicating that even as market trading enthusiasm declines, existing positions are still being contested. Lighter’s 24-hour trading volume is approximately $7.51 billion, TVL is about $1.46 billion, and open interest is $1.67 billion; Aster’s 24-hour trading volume is approximately $6.91 billion, TVL is about $1.32 billion, and open interest is $2.53 billion; Hyperliquid’s 24-hour trading volume is approximately $5.37 billion, TVL is about $4.13 billion, and open interest is $7.23 billion; ApeX’s 24-hour trading volume is approximately $2.83 billion, TVL is about $46.24 million, and open interest is $101 million; EdgeX’s 24-hour trading volume is approximately $2.28 billion, TVL is about $389 million, and open interest is $786 million; Variational’s 24-hour trading volume is approximately $1.24 billion, TVL is about $66.18 million, and open interest is $337 million; Backpack’s 24-hour trading volume is approximately $1.23 billion, TVL is not publicly available, and open interest is $204 million; Pacifica’s 24-hour trading volume is approximately $587 million, TVL is about $41.58 million, and open interest is $59.02 million.
